Lack of Inuit women-specific commitments in Budget 2024 is concerning, but Pauktuutit is optimistic about infrastructure, health, and food commitments for Inuit Nunangat
Ottawa, ON – April 17, 2024. Pauktuutit Inuit Women of Canada is encouraged by the distinctions-based approach in Budget 2024 but remain concerned about the lack of intersectionality and no Inuit-specific GBA+ frameworks used to evaluate spending and priorities. The...

Request for Proposals: Enhancing Inuit Sexual Health Education
The overarching goal of the project, funded by the Community Action Fund (CAF) through the Public Health Agency of Canada (PHAC), is to ensure culturally relevant, safe, and effective sexual health resources and services for Inuit throughout Canada.
